What is an intervocallic-t?

  • intervocallic t in GA is flapped when the vowel preceeding it is stressed (the tongue tip toches the alveolar briefly, no aspiration)
  • better ǀbet̬ərǀ 
  • across word boundaries: I got it ǀaɪ gɑːt̬‿ɪtǀ

Explain the suffix realisations.

  • if the sound before (s) is a vowel or a voiced consonant, it is realized as ǀzǀ
    • v + + (S) → ǀzǀ
    • he loves ǀhiː lʌvzǀ
  • if the sound before (s) is a voiceless consonant, it is realized as ǀsǀ
    • v - + (S) → ǀsǀ
    • he takes ǀhiː teɪksǀ
  • when (s) is preceded by ǀs, z, ʃ, ʒ, tʃ, dʒǀ it is realized as ǀɪzǀ or ǀəzǀ
    • catches ǀkætʃɪzǀ, kisses ǀkɪsɪzǀ

Realizations of (ed):

  • ǀtǀ after a voiceless sound
    • he talked ǀhiː tɔːktǀ
  • ǀdǀ after a voiced sound
    • he moved ǀhiː muːvdǀ
  • ǀɪdǀ after ǀtǀ or ǀdǀ
    • permitted ǀpərˈmɪt̬ɪdǀ

 

Explain the Prefix-realizations.

  • the prefix <un> is never turned into Schwa!
    • unnatural ǀʌnˈnætʃərəlǀ
    • unmoved ǀʌnˈmuːvdǀ
  • prefix <ex> has two realizations: ǀɪksǀ or ǀɪgˈzǀ
    • general rule (there are exeptions):
      • <ex> → ǀɪksǀ before v-
        • extinct ǀɪksˈtɪnktǀ
        • explode ǀɪksˈploʊdǀ
      • <ex> → ǀɪgˈzǀ before v+
        • example ǀɪgˈzæmpəlǀ
        • exam ǀɪgˈzɑmǀ
